Match Summary
Royal Challengers Bangalore chased down Kolkata Knight Riders’ total of 174 with 7 wickets and 22 balls to spare.
Virat Kohli remained not out on 59 off 36 balls, while Phil Salt top-scored for KKR with 56 off 31 deliveries.
Krunal Pandya was the pick of RCB bowlers with 3 wickets, while Sunil Narine took 1 wicket for KKR.

Match Commentary
Powerplay (1-6 overs): KKR got off to a decent start but lost de Kock early (caught Jitesh Sharma off Hazlewood). Narine and Rahane built a strong partnership.
Middle Overs (7-15): KKR lost wickets at regular intervals – Narine caught behind off Salam (44), Rahane caught in deep off Krunal (56).
Death Overs (16-20): RCB bowlers restricted KKR to 174/8 with Krunal Pandya taking 3 wickets (including bowled Iyer and Rinku).
RCB Chase: Phil Salt (56) was caught Johnson off Varun, Padikkal caught in deep off Narine (10), Patidar caught Rinku off Arora (34). Kohli remained unbeaten on 59.
